Midday Supervisors – KRS and MES

We are looking to recruit several Midday Supervisors at our Mead End and Kitelands Road sites. We have several roles available, some with an immediate start and others starting in September 2024. The appointed persons will be responsible, during the lunchtime break, for the safety, general welfare and proper conduct of children.

Main duties/responsibilities to include:


The supervision of children during the lunchtime break.


Ensuring all safeguarding procedures are followed.


The supervision of the children's entry into the dining room.


Assisting children where necessary to carry trays to table and to return empty dishes to service counter.


Assisting children who are unwell.


Supervision of children in the playground or other area of the school as required, dealing with any incidents of inappropriate behaviour in line with the school’s Behaviour Policy.


Have a commitment to the importance of play.


Organising play/games as appropriate.


Are prepared to work inside and outside in all weather conditions.


Have a good understanding and commitment to equality, diversity and the principles of inclusion.


Can develop, lead and work as part of a dynamic and committed team.
